Appreciation of Japanese Pine Trees in Gardens

Japanese pine trees are highly valued in garden design for their distinctive shapes, needle textures, and evergreen nature. They symbolize longevity and purity in Japanese culture. Appreciating them involves observing their growth patterns, needle color and texture, and the way they complement other elements in the garden, such as rock formations and water features.

Japanese garden landscape design

Japanese garden landscape design refers to the artistic arrangement of natural elements, such as water, stone, and plants, in a harmonious and contemplative environment. It emphasizes simplicity, elegance, and the connection with nature. Common features include koi ponds, stepping stones, and carefully selected trees and shrubs, often designed to evoke a sense of peace and tranquility.

Courtyard paving with cobblestone patterns

Cobblestone patterns in courtyard paving refer to the use of cobblestones to create decorative designs on the surface of the courtyard. This method of paving is often used in gardens and public spaces to enhance aesthetics and provide a durable walking surface. Cobblestones are natural stones that are smoothed and shaped over time by natural forces and human activity. They are popular for their unique textures and ability to withstand heavy traffic. When used in courtyard paving, cobblestones can be arranged in various patterns to create a personalized and visually appealing surface.

Japanese, Chinese, and European garden design

Japanese garden design emphasizes simplicity, natural beauty, and harmony with nature, often featuring elements like rock formations, ponds, and moss-covered stones. Chinese garden design also values harmony and balance, incorporating elements like water, bridges, and pavilions. European garden design, particularly French and English styles, focuses on symmetry, geometric shapes, and elaborate ornamentation. Each style has unique characteristics and techniques that influence the overall aesthetic and functionality of the garden.
